Define Clinical Significance and Risk Factors for Drug-Nutrient interactions?
We are already aware of the fact that poor nutritional status can impair drug metabolism and the drug treatment can have a detrimental effect on the nutritional status. Not all drug-nutrient interactions are clinically significant. In many instances, any losses in nutrient availability or drug action will be small in scale and may be of short duration.
